| 1Design and Build containment facility for grapes – CPC 1, Pune | |||||
| 1.01 | Design and Build of the containment facility for grapes – CPC 1 — comprising the construction and development of the containment facility. The project scope includes execution of Electrical Works, Plumbing Works and HVAC Systems along with all necessary support services and allied facilities. The project shall be executed in accordance with DBR/Specifications and Guidelines, relevant Indian Standard (IS) Codes, and as approved by ADB/NHB/ICAR/MoAFW and as per the directions of the Principal Scientist (Plant Pathology).
The scope also includes complete handing over of the facility and comprehensive Operation & Maintenance for a period of five (5) years, ensuring all works are completed in all respects.
(The project cost will be 85 % for design and build of the facility and 15% for the Operation and Maintenance of Services - Comprehensive Operation & Maintenance Contract (CMC) Charges for 5 years, including comprehensive warranty on the equipment, for the containment facility which will run concurrently with DLP of 12 Months).
(For implementation of site-specific EHSMP and EMoP at least 1.5 % of the total scope of works/quoted price shall be allotted for EHSMP and EMoP)
(A Provisional Sum (PS) of NR 1,50,00,000 or INR 1.5 crore will be added as a separate item over and above of the quoted amount while awarding the contract agreement for miscellaneous expenses. This PS will not be part of the stages of payment). | - | Lump Sum | 1.25 | - |
| 2EHS Management Plan and Environmental Monitoring | |||||
| 2.01 | Preparation of EHS Management Plan (EMP)
Preparation, submission, approval, and implementation of Contractor’s Environmental, Health and Safety (EHS) Management Plan in accordance with contract requirements, including site-specific Environmental Management Plan (EMP), method statements, risk assessments, emergency response procedures, and EHS Code of Conduct; including deployment of qualified EHS personnel, monitoring, reporting, and compliance with statutory and ADB Safeguard Policy requirements.
The rate shall include all costs for preparation, approvals, implementation, periodic updates, staff, training, documentation, and reporting throughout the contract period. | - | Lump Sum | 1.25 | - |
| 2.02 | Environmental Monitoring Plan Implementation
Implementation of Environmental Monitoring Plan including baseline and periodic monitoring of environmental parameters (air, water, noise, waste, etc.) as specified in the contract; provision of monitoring equipment, sampling, laboratory testing, documentation, and submission of monitoring reports in formats acceptable to the Engineer and Employer. | - | Lump Sum | 1.25 | - |
| 2.03 | Occupational Health and Safety (OHS) Compliance
Provision and maintenance of Occupational Health and Safety measures including supply of personal protective equipment (PPE), site safety arrangements, worker welfare facilities, safety signage, toolbox talks, training programs, incident reporting, and compliance with applicable labor and safety regulations and contract EHS provisions. | - | Lump Sum | 1.25 | - |
| 2.04 | Deployment of EHS Personnel
Deployment of qualified Environmental, Health and Safety (EHS) Officer(s) at site for the entire duration of the works, including supervision of EHS compliance, coordination with Engineer, reporting, audits, and corrective actions as per contract requirements. | - | Months | 1.25 | - |
| 2.05 | Waste Management and Disposal
Collection, segregation, transportation, and disposal of construction and hazardous waste in accordance with approved Waste Management Plan, statutory regulations, and contract provisions; including documentation and disposal certificates. | - | Lump Sum | 1.25 | - |
| 2.06 | Site Restoration and Environmental Safeguards Compliance
Final site cleanup, restoration, and compliance with environmental safeguard requirements including removal of temporary facilities, disposal of residual waste, reinstatement of disturbed areas, and submission of completion reports. | - | Lump Sum | 1.25 | - |
